The cheapest way to get from Detroit Airport (DTW) to Boston Airport (BOS) is to bus which costs $120 - $250 and takes 20h 57m.
The fastest way to get from Detroit Airport (DTW) to Boston Airport (BOS) is to fly which takes 1h 50m and costs $430 - $1,500.
No, there is no direct bus from Detroit Airport (DTW) to Boston Airport (BOS). However, there are services departing from Metro Airport McNamara Terminal and arriving at Boston via Rosa Parks Transit Center - Bay 10, Detroit Bus Station, Cleveland Bus Station and Boston.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 20h 57m.
The distance between Detroit Airport (DTW) and Boston Airport (BOS) is 634 miles. The road distance is 731.3 miles.
The best way to get from Detroit Airport (DTW) to Boston Airport (BOS) without a car is to bus which takes 20h 57m and costs $120 - $250.
It takes approximately 1h 50m to fly from Detroit (DTW) to Boston Logan Airport (BOS), including transfers and time at the airport.
Detroit Airport (DTW) to Boston Airport (BOS) bus services, operated by Greyhound USA, depart from Detroit Bus Station.
The best way to get from Detroit Airport (DTW) to Boston Airport (BOS) is to fly which takes 1h 50m and costs $430 - $1,500.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s $120 - $250 and takes 20h 57m.
The quickest flight from Detroit Airport to Boston Logan Airport Airport is the direct flight which takes 1h 50m.
